1. 自我介绍
2. TCP是如何保证可靠性
3. HTTPS加密解密的过程
4. 进程调度算法
5. 进程和线程的区别
6. 一个程序只能有一个进程吗
7. 归并排序的时间复杂度,怎么推算出来的
8. MySQL的InnoDB的底层数据是怎么存储的(我没答上来,然后面试官让我讲一下索引的底层数据结构了)
9. MySQL索引的范围查找是怎么实现的
10. B+树叶子节点是单链表的引用吗(我答错了,然后面试官说如果查询条件为where a < 100的条件单链表怎么查,所以应该是双向链表)
11. 你平时用得比较多的是什么索引
12. 说一下联合索引(a, b)查询 a=xxx, b=xxx的条件的执行流程
13. 简单讲一下MySQL中的锁
14. MySQL中binlog有什么作用
15. 向MySQL中插入一条数据,是先写日志还是先修改数据
16. 如果要在Redis中实现一个范围查找怎么操作(面试官好像是想问应该使用Redis中的什么数据结构)
17. Redis的删除策略
18. 项目相关问题
面试官人特别好,会引导你去解决问题,下午面试完,晚上就收到了二面的通知了,希望接下来的面试顺利
全部评论
(8) 回帖